Jack Phillips, who recently won his Supreme Court case over whether he could refuse to bake a cake for a same-sex wedding, claims that Colorado is persecuting him, because its Civil Rights Commission has once again found that he is discriminating – this time against a transgender woman. He is suingthe state, demanding an end to what he regards as its harassment. His legal claim ought to lose, but he has a legitimate grievance.
I explain in a new piece at the American Prospect, here.
